Not All Who Wander Are Lost: Old Ways and Modern Paths
Not All Who Wander Are Lost: Old Ways and Modern PathsPresented by Kim Burton-Oakes
A historically-focused workshop offering some examples of how to incorporate and refresh traditional pagan ideas for today's concerns.
